Cost of Living: Gatesville, TX vs Rockford, IL

Housing

The housing market plays a significant role in determining the cost of living.

Metric Gatesville Rockford
Housing Index 85.0 85.0
Median Home Price $230,000 $156,000
Average Rent (2 BR Apartment) $1200 $1200
Average Rent (2 BR House) $1352 $1360

Housing Comparison: Gatesville vs Rockford

  • In Gatesville, the median home price is higher at $230,000, while in Rockford it is $156,000.
  • The rent for a two-bedroom apartment is equal in both Gatesville and Rockford at $1,200.

Utilities

The cost of utilities such as electricity, natural gas, and other services can significantly impact the overall cost of living.

Metric Gatesville Rockford
Electricity Price $14.47 $16.15
Natural Gas Price $26.29 $16.59
Other Utilities $250 $250

Utilities Comparison: Gatesville vs Rockford

  • Rockford has higher electricity costs at $16.15 per kWh, versus $14.47 in Gatesville.
  • Natural gas is more expensive in Gatesville at $26.29 per unit, while it is cheaper at $16.59 in Rockford.
  • Utility expenses are equal in both Gatesville and Rockford averaging $250.
